He appeared as a robber
I caught him in the arm
And disarmed him
He suddenly became my brother
The boy that I barely ever speak of
The boy was tall, so not like him
He's short and robust, my brother
At least the last time I saw him
I looked him in the eye
And saw that he was afraid
The cops came and was about to take him
We embraced and I told him to be good
I kissed his forehead
For the first time after a long time
Then I woke up and wept irrepressibly.
I never knew what happened
Or ceased to happen
Maybe we just
Grew up.
